SALAR THE SALMON. By Henry Williamson.
(1935) 1949 1st Penguin paperback edition. 8vo paperback (112 x 180mm). Pp224. Not illustrated.
This is the first of many paperback editions of Henry Williamson's famous story of the life and adventures of an Atlantic salmon. This edition is published "in association with Faber and Faber Ltd." Penguin had an extremely advantageous deal with the Canadian government during the war whereby Penguin published huge print runs of books for the Canadian armed forces and were paid in paper. Being rich in paper at a time when this commodity was in very short supply on this side of the Atlantic, Penguin supplied other publishers with paper in return for sole rights to reprint subsequent paperback editions. This accounts for much of the huge post-war Penguin catalogue, and this book presumably also originated in this arrangement.
